logo

View all jobs

Junior AI Engineer (JB6106)

Rosebank, Johannesburg, Gauteng · Information Technology
Junior AI Engineer (JB6106)
Location: Rosebank, Johannesburg
Salary: R25 000 per month, negotiable        
Employment Type: Permanent

A growing information technology business operating across multiple sectors, provides AI-driven solutions and training to a diverse client base spanning schools, SMEs, and non-technical organisations. The team works across a broad range of AI applications and automation workflows, with a strong focus on practical, real-world implementation rather than theoretical development.

This role sits at the intersection of technical delivery and client engagement. The successful candidate will be responsible for assessing client needs, proposing appropriate AI solutions, and implementing those solutions end to end. In addition to development work, the role includes facilitating entry-level AI training workshops for teachers, staff, and non-technical users. The position is office-based with regular client-facing travel, and a technical mentorship structure is in place to support growth into the role.

Minimum Requirements
Graduate-level qualification in a relevant field, or a strong portfolio of practical AI projects in lieu of formal qualifications.
Demonstrable experience building AI workflows and AI-based applications, whether through code or no-code and low-code platforms.
Comfortable working with non-technical users, including educators and entry-level business staff.
Strong communication skills with the confidence to attend client meetings and present proposed solutions professionally.
Own reliable transport is essential for client visits.
Willingness to learn new tools, platforms, and approaches as the scope of work evolves.

Key Responsibilities
Attend introductory client meetings to assess needs and understand current operational challenges.
Propose practical, fit-for-purpose AI solutions aligned to each client's requirements and technical capacity.
Implement approved AI solutions from initial build through to delivery and handover.
Develop and maintain AI workflows and AI-based applications for a range of client environments.
Facilitate basic AI literacy and prompt training workshops for teachers, non-technical staff, and entry-level users.
Support coding and robotics training sessions where required as part of the broader business offering.
Work across diverse industries and client types, adapting solutions to different contexts and use cases.
Meet development timelines and maintain the quality and reliability of delivered solutions.

Keywords
AI engineer, artificial intelligence, AI workflows, AI applications, no-code AI, low-code AI, AI automation, prompt engineering, AI training, client-facing, solution implementation, Johannesburg, Rosebank, junior AI, AI consultant, AI developer

Please do not apply using scanned CVs; no supporting documentation is required at this point. This will be requested later.

Kontak Recruitment Disclaimer
Equal opportunity: All backgrounds are welcome, with no bias. All are considered based on requirements.
Job specifics: Requirements mirror advertisement, duties may adjust for client needs.
Fair process: Fair assessment, only shortlisted candidates contacted due to volume.
Privacy: Data processed as per Privacy Policy. By applying, you agree to data handling. We safeguard applicant info.
Candidate verification: Candidates selected by the client are verified. False info may disqualify or end employment with the client.
Offer clarity: The Advert is not a binding offer. Written offers based on pre-employment conditions.
No direct link: Advert is not tied to Kontak Recruitment. We assist in the employment process ONLY.
Applicant Responsibility: Upon applying, confirmation of receipt for a specific advert is given. If no confirmation is received, you must verify with Kontak Recruitment.

Share This Job

Powered by